Test your general knowledge and win prizes!
The British Pub Quiz is becoming ever more popular. Participants sit in teams and answer 50 questions based on pictures, general knowledge and music. Questions are displayed simultaneously on TV screens or printed on paper. The teams with the most number of correct answers can win a round of drinks or other prizes such as t-shirts, baseball caps and beer glasses. Why not come along? It’s open to all and best of all it’s free (though you pay for any drinks any order!)
The Pub Quiz takes place every 1st and 3rd Thursday of the month (excluding public holidays) starting at 9pm.
The location is Molly Malone’s Irish Pub, Place d’Austerlitz, Strasbourg.

Come and practise one of many foreign languages – French, German, Spanish, Italian, Russian, English – while enjoying a drink in a friendly, relaxed atmosphere.
Meetings take place on the 2nd Thursday of each month from 7.30-9.30pm in the Trinkhalle in the centre of Baden-Baden.
Join Helen, the local organiser, in the bar or on the terrace, who will assure you a warm welcome. From the UK, she has now been living in Germany for around 25 years, in Baden-Baden since 2006. She is an English trainer working with companies in the Baden-Baden region.
The Café-Lounge lies right in the heart of Baden-Baden next to the “Kurhaus”. 16 Corynthian columns port the 90 metre long entrance hall, in which guests can admire the 14 images on the walls. The pictures depict scenes from myths and legends of the region.
